Section 49-31-57 - Penalty for pleading filed for improper purpose--Sanction by commission.

49-31-57. Penalty for pleading filed for improper purpose--Sanction by commission. The commission may on its own motion or upon the motion of any party, assess against a party reasonable attorney fees, expert witness fees, discovery costs, transcript fees or other expenses of the commission or another party to a proceeding if a party has filed a pleading with the commission that is interposed for an improper purpose, such as to harass, cause unnecessary delay or needlessly increase the cost of litigation. Any sanction imposed by the commission shall be pursuant to and consistent with § 15-6-11.

Source: SL 1992, ch 328, § 40.
